all InfoSec news
JavaScript Magic Tricks: From Lexical Analysis to Confusing Encryption
DEV Community dev.to
Generally speaking, if you want to achieve obfuscation and encryption of JavaScript code through programming, you have to use JavaScript code analysis libraries such as esprima and babel, even if you don't call mature product interfaces such as JShaman, in order to skip low-level lexical analysis and syntax analysis and start with abstract syntax trees to achieve code obfuscation and encryption.
This is not very beneficial for those who want to fully understand the complete process and principles of JavaScript …
analysis call code code analysis don encryption javascript low magic obfuscation order product programming speaking start webdev